The gas utilities market covers all natural gas consumption, net of distribution or transmission losses, by end-users in the following categories: industrial (including use as a feedstock and autogeneration), commercial and public-sector organizations, residential consumers, electric power generation (including combined heat and power but excluding autogeneration and heat plant), and other (including transport, agriculture, centralized heat plant, and other usage). Values are calculated from segment volumes and the average annual price of gas charged to end-users in each segment net of any applicable taxes.

The Belgian gas utilities industry is expected to generate total revenues of $8.9bn in 2014, representing a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 0.8% between 2010 and 2014.

Industry consumption volume is forecast to increase with a CAGR of 1.3% between 2010 and 2014, to reach a total of 727.3 billion cubic feet in 2014.

The performance of the industry is forecast to decline, with an anticipated CARC of -2.6% for the five-year period 2014 – 2019, which is expected to drive the industry to a value of $7.8bn by the end of 2019.
